La Liga
Mallorca Son Moix Stadium, Spain

In a tightly contested La Liga match at the Son Moix Stadium, Girona FC narrowly triumphed over Mallorca with a 2-1 victory. The early advantage was claimed by Girona's Viktor Tsygankov, converting Vitor Reis's precise assist at 25 minutes. Girona's effective execution in front of goal was underscored by their four shots on target, indicating their slightly superior finishing skills compared to Mallorca, who managed just two shots on target.

A pivotal component of this match was the penalty conversion from each team in the second half, illustrating disciplined conversion under pressure. Vladyslav Vanat capitalized on an opportunity from the penalty spot to expand Girona's lead. Although Mallorca’s Vedat Muriqi succeeded in narrowing the margin with his penalty, the home team was unable to capitalize further, reflecting missed opportunities highlighted by their seven shots off target.

In terms of teamwork, Girona's cohesive defensive strategy saw them successfully manage 14 fouls without conceding overly dangerous set pieces, unlike Mallorca, whose defense accumulated two yellow cards. Girona's ability to maintain structure despite more aggressive play was complemented by their six corner kicks, which signaled superior territorial pressure. Conversely, Mallorca's offensive struggles were underscored by their two offsides, suggesting issues with timing and spatial awareness in attack. Overall, Girona's strategic edge in precision and discipline was pivotal in their successful outing against Mallorca.
